You Will Never go Hungry Kuala Lumpur - A Melting Pot of Culinary Culture!

#kualalumpurtrip And when I say “never go hungry”, I really mean it! You can find eateries opening as early as 5.00am and closes at night at 12am or 1am! Not to mention 24-hour mamak eateries! Kuala Lumpur’s food scene is a vibrant, ever-evolving tapestry that reflects the city’s rich cultural diversity and Malaysians’ deep-rooted love for good food. From nostalgic street eats to polished modern cafes, KL delivers a culinary experience that’s as dynamic as its skyline. A Stroll Through Petaling Street Start your journey in the heart of Chinatown, at Petaling Street, where heritage and modernity intertwine. Amid the bustling stalls and old shophouses lies Fung Wong, a century-old biscuit shop reimagined as a sleek, naturally lit kopitiam. With its clean lines, warm wooden finishes, and large skylights pouring in daylight, Fung Wong balances tradition with a modern cafe aesthetic — a symbol of KL’s approach to food: rooted in history, yet always innovating. A Melting Pot of Global Flavours KL’s multicultural makeup means international cuisine is not just available — it’s celebrated. You’ll find authentic Italian trattorias, cozy French bistros, and Middle Eastern/Mediterranean grills serving everything from kebabs to mezze platters. What sets the city apart is how accessible these are — from upscale dining experiences to humble family-run eateries. And if you’re craving East Asian fare, you’re in luck. Japanese, Korean, Mainland Chinese, and Thai restaurants are found at nearly every turn, whether in stylish mall precincts or neighborhood food hubs. This abundance reflects the city’s openness to global tastes, and the locals’ adventurous palate. The Rise of Kuala Lumpur’s Coffee Culture In recent years, KL has seen a boom in its coffee culture. Cafes are no longer just a place for caffeine; they’re social hubs, workspaces, and aesthetic sanctuaries. Visit V88, tucked within a stylish shophouse, or 168 Coffee, where minimalist interiors meet serious brews. For a more opulent touch, Bacha Coffee offers an indulgent Moroccan-French experience in plush, golden surroundings. Prefer something more low-key and soulful? Independent gems like Noon, Coffeenies, and Contour serve up artisanal coffee with a personal touch, often run by passionate local baristas who treat coffee as craft. Scenic Pairings: Food and Views Pair your meal or coffee with a slice of Kuala Lumpur’s landscape. Soak in the dazzling city skyline, punctuated by the Petronas Twin Towers, or seek calm at Bukit Nanas, where cafes nearby let you sip and breathe in the green, thanks to its proximity to the forest reserve nestled within the urban core. For a slower, more suburban vibe, head to Desa ParkCity — a pet-friendly township with walkable green paths, lakeside dining, and cafes that welcome both humans and their furry companions. It’s a perfect blend of nature, community, and cuisine. In essence, Kuala Lumpur is a city that eats with its heart!!
